I saw it at the Louisiana International Film Festival earlier this year. Thought it was a really good tribute to a talented musician who never got his due for one reason or another. Well worth seeing. It was worth it just for all the crazy stories about Booker -- like how he told everyone he lost his eye after Ringo Starr beat him up.

I really want to see this film. James Booker was the finest musician ever to come out of New Orleans. And you can make an argument that he's the greatest American pianist of all time.
One of my favorite Booker stories is the one that Dr. John told in his autobiography that Booker got out of going to jail on heroin charges when he told the judge that he's a homosexual and that imprisonment would only feed his sinful lifestyle.
